Notifications
Clear all

macro para preencher combobox de userform em um modulo

2 Posts
1 Usuários
0 Reactions
872 Visualizações
(@edcronos)
Posts: 1006
Noble Member
Topic starter
 

existe problema de usar uma macro para preencher os combobox de userform em um modulo ?

estou testando um macro que vai trabalhar com qualquer combobox e de qualquer userform

inicialmente parece funcionar bem

mas se eu não me engano eu tive problemas ao usar a referencia de um objeto e controle quando eu estava montando essa macro para trabalhar no proprio formulario, mas não estou bem lembrado do fato

pelo que me lembro era no Me.ActiveControl.Name
nem sempre vinha o controle correto,
então passei a usar assim
Call PreencheComboboxSET("Setor_Ori7", Plan_Ori7.Value)
e a macro "PreencheComboboxSET" no proprio formulario

mas como tenho varios userform e combobox, estou querendo centralizar os comandos para facilitar edição da planilha
sem falar que criar novos comando fica muito mais facil já que não preciso ficar me preocupando com nomes, a linha de comando vai servir para todos

então estou testando assim com a macro para preencher em um modulo

Private Sub Setor_Ori7_DropButtonClick()

combii = Me.ActiveControl.Name
   Call PreencheComboboxSET(Me, combii, Me.Controls("Plan" & Right(combii, 5)).Value)
   
End Sub

Somente é impossíveis até que alguém faça
A logica está presa na irracionalidade humana, e morta nos que se consideram donos da verdade.

"ALGUM MODERADOR ME EXPULSE DO FÓRUM POR FAVOR"

 
Postado : 08/04/2015 6:17 pm
(@edcronos)
Posts: 1006
Noble Member
Topic starter
 

até o momento na planilha de teste está tudo certo

de inicio não atualizava sempre com o valor atual da planilha (só as vezes :?: ),
as vezes tinha fechar e abrir o userform para apresentar os valores atuais

depois de algumas mudanças na macro que fica no modulo ficou normal

bem eu sequer sabia que se podia usar objetos com referencia direta

Somente é impossíveis até que alguém faça
A logica está presa na irracionalidade humana, e morta nos que se consideram donos da verdade.

"ALGUM MODERADOR ME EXPULSE DO FÓRUM POR FAVOR"

 
Postado : 12/04/2015 9:14 am